how to make Apple Pie Cupcakes

Ingredients:

  • 1 cup all-purpose flour
  • 1/2 cup granulated sugar
  • 1/2 cup brown sugar
  • 1/2 cup unsalted butter, softened
  • 2 large eggs
  • 1 tsp vanilla extract
  • 1 tsp baking powder
  • 1/2 tsp baking soda
  • 1/2 tsp salt
  • 1 tsp cinnamon
  • 1 cup diced apples
  • For the frosting:
    • 1 cup unsalted butter, softened
    • 4 cups powdered sugar
    • 1 tsp cinnamon
    • Milk, as needed

Directions:

  1.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C) and line a cupcake pan with cupcake liners.
  2. In a bowl, cream together the butter, granulated sugar, and brown sugar until light and fluffy.
  3. Beat in the eggs one at a time, then stir in the vanilla.
  4. In a separate bowl, whisk together the flour, baking powder, baking soda, salt, and cinnamon.
  5. Gradually add the dry ingredients to the butter mixture and mix until just combined.
  6. Fold in the diced apples.
  7. Fill the cupcake liners about 2/3 full with batter.
  8. Bake for 18-20 minutes or until a toothpick inserted in the center comes out clean.
  9. Let the cupcakes cool completely.
  10. For the frosting, beat the butter until creamy, then gradually add the powdered sugar, cinnamon, and enough milk to achieve the desired consistency.
  11. Frost the cooled cupcakes and enjoy!

how to serve Apple Pie Cupcakes

Serve Apple Pie Cupcakes at room temperature on a pretty platter. They make a perfect dessert for family dinners or special occasions. You can also add a sprinkle of cinnamon or a slice of apple on top for decoration.

how to store Apple Pie Cupcakes

To keep Apple Pie Cupcakes fresh, store them in an airtight container at room temperature for up to three days. If you want to keep them longer, you can refrigerate them for up to a week.

tips to make Apple Pie Cupcakes

  • Make sure your butter is softened to room temperature for easy mixing.
  • Dice the apples into small pieces to ensure even distribution and tenderness.
  • Don’t overmix the batter; mix until the dry ingredients are just combined.
  • Let the cupcakes cool completely before frosting to avoid melting.

variation

You can add nuts, such as walnuts or pecans, to the batter for extra crunch. You could also use different spices, like nutmeg, to give the cupcakes a unique flavor.

FAQs

1. Can I use different fruits in these cupcakes?
Yes, you can! Pears or peaches would be great substitutes for apples.

2. Can I freeze Apple Pie Cupcakes?
Absolutely! You can freeze unfrosted cupcakes for up to three months. Just wrap them well and thaw before frosting.

3. What if I don’t have cinnamon?
If you don’t have cinnamon, you can leave it out or use a different warm spice, like allspice or ginger, for a different flavor.
